How to Choose the Right Tennis Racket Grip Size

>Choosing the correct grip size is important for proper racket handling and comfort during play. A grip that is too small or too large can affect control and increase strain on your arm.

Below you’ll find a general guide to help you choose the right grip size.

Tennis Racket Grip Sizes

L0: Mainly suitable for children under 10 years old.

L1: Suitable for children aged 10–12 or women with smaller hands.

L2: Usually fits most women with average hand size.

L3: The most common size for men with average hand size.

L4: Suitable for men with larger hands or longer fingers.

What if I am between two sizes?

If you are between two grip sizes, it’s usually better to choose the smaller size and add an overgrip to reach the ideal thickness.

A typical overgrip increases the grip size and adds approximately 5–10 grams to the total weight of the racket.

How to Check if the Grip Size is Correct

A simple way to check the correct size is the following:

When holding the racket in a normal grip, there should be a small gap between your fingers and your palm, roughly the width of your index finger.

Description
The Wilson Pro Staff Team Classic delivers the iconic Pro Staff feel in a lighter, more forgiving frame for beginner to intermediate players who want control, comfort and easy maneuverability. Designed to help developing players enjoy precision without demanding advanced strength or technique, it offers a smooth and user-friendly response. The 97 sq in head size provides a clean contact point while remaining more accessible than heavier Pro Staff models. Its lighter unstrung weight allows faster swings and better racket head speed, supporting consistency from the baseline. With a controlled response and classic feedback, this racket helps players build confidence and progress their game with the Pro Staff heritage.

Racket Features

More Information
Player's level Intermediate (men) , Intermediate (women), Beginners (men), Beginners (women), Junior 12-14 Tournament, Junior 12-14 Learning
Head size (sq.in) 100 sq.in.
String pattern 16 x 19
Weight (gr) 280 gr
Width 23.5 mm Flat Beam
Stiffness 69
Length 27in / 68cm
Balance (cm) 32.5 cm
Swingweight 294
Composition Graphite
Cover Not included
Stringing Strung
TECHNOLOGIES

Braided Graphite Construction – Delivers classic feel, control and reliable feedback
Perimeter Weighting System (PWS) – Improves stability and consistency on off-center hits
16×19 String Pattern – Supports controlled spin and forgiving response
Lighter Frame Design – Enhances maneuverability and swing speed
